Best Bel Air 草榴社区 High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 3 private high schools serving 890 students in Bel Air, MD.
The top-ranked private high school in Bel Air, MD is John Carroll School.
The average acceptance rate is 92%, which is higher than the Maryland private high school average acceptance rate of 77%.
100% of private high schools in Bel Air, MD are religiously affiliated (most commonly Baptist and Catholic).
